The ultra-thin lifting AGV trolley is an automated handling equipment with an extremely low body height and lifting function. Its core advantage lies in its adaptability to low-ceilinged spaces, and its application in intelligent logistics scenarios in the manufacturing industry has accelerated in recent years.

Ultra-thin design: The vehicle body can be as low as "the diameter of a football" (approximately 22 centimeters), making it suitable for scenarios with special height requirements, such as sneaking under a trolley for traction or lifting operations.
Lifting function: The lifting and lowering of goods is achieved through structures such as lifting cylinders and guide posts. Some models support customizable loads (100-1000KG) and lifting heights.
Typical applications: material transfer in electronics and home appliance factories, as well as picking from low-height shelves in intelligent warehouses, especially suitable for production lines or warehouse environments with height constraints.
Summary of core advantages
Spatial adaptability: The ultra-thin body breaks through the height limitations of traditional AGVs, adapting to low-ceiling work environments.
Efficiency improvement: In the case of Shaanxi Automobile, AGV has improved the obstacle avoidance efficiency in complex scenarios by three times, enabling 24-hour continuous operation.
Customization and flexibility: Load capacity, lifting height, and navigation method (magnetic strip/laser) can be customized according to specific needs.
